About Adventist Health Glendale
Adventist Health Glendale in Glendale, California, is a nonprofit, faith-based, integrated health system. A humanitarian expression of the Adventist faith is their story as they carry the healing ministry of Jesus.
They accept Medicaid and other insurance coverages. For those needing financial assistance, payment plans can be arranged, or you can complete a financial assistance application to see if you qualify for a deduction.
The hospital offers translation services in over 200 languages, including sign language. Telehealth is used when patients need to see a specialist who is not in the Glendale area. Instead of coming to the hospital, you can set up a virtual visit with your doctor by making an appointment online.
Physical Medicine Rehabilitation
Their Physical Medicine Rehabilitation Department offers many types of therapy needed after an injury. The main campus houses patients who need acute inpatient rehabilitation services and the Therapy and Wellness Center is used for outpatient services.
In addition, the Play to Learn Center is used for pediatric therapy. A few areas of rehabilitation include neurological, mobility, audiology and voice.
Wound Care and Hyperbaric Medicine
Their Wound Care and Hyperbaric Medicine specialty center cares for patients with chronic wounds that aren't healing due to diabetes, circulation issues or other conditions. Sometimes hyperbaric oxygen therapy is used to force oxygen into tissue, cells and the blood stream to promote healing.
Substance Use Crisis and Stabilization
For those of us who are suffering from substance use disorder, sometimes we wait until we need immediate assistance to seek help. If you are in crisis from substance use and need immediate assistance, you can visit their always-open emergency room. They can stabilize you and refer you to a local substance use treatment facility.
